Andrew McCabe

Andrew McCabe – Former FBI Acting Director and Deputy Director. Distinguished visiting Professor at George Mason University’s Schar School of Policy and Government.
​
McCabe first joined the FBI in 1996 after graduating from Duke University and obtaining a J.D. degree from Washington University in St. Louis. During his distinguished career, he was on the SWAT team and held management positions in the FBI Counterterrorism Division.
​
He is now a CNN contributor and has a very successful podcast, JACK. McCabe is married with two children and aside from playing guitar, he is also a triathlete.
